Rahul Bose loves working in Bengali films
Thursday, September 23, 2010 10:17 IST
By Santa Banta News Network
Rahul Bose is a very busy man and when he is not acting he is involved in NGO activities, sports and so many other things that it makes Barrack Obama look lazy.

The actor has just delivered lectures to students on 'gender discrimination' and now he is off to New York for the premiere of his new film.

The former captain of the Indian National Rugby team recently participated in the reality TV show KKK3 and now he is ready for the release of his upcoming movies.

Speaking about his Bengali films 'Antaheen' and 'Kaalpurush' winning National Awards the actor said that he loves acting in Bengali films. His recent Bengali film 'The Japanese Wife' won a lot of critical acclaim but bombed at the box office. Rahul is saddened that the movie was not a commercial success but he considers 'The Japanese Wife' amongst his best performances so far.

When asked about his love for Bengali film industry, the actor said that he likes doing an occasional Bengali film from time to time because they have unique scripts.

The actor said that he wishes to don the director's cap once more in the near future as he wants to do a film on Mohsin Hamid's 'Moth Smoke'. We hope the Bengali audience will be able to see Rahul in some more Bengali films by next year.
